WebMar 25, 2024 · cell theory, fundamental scientific theory of biology according to which cells are held to be the basic units of all living tissues. WebComputational biology has been used in classifying the human genome, creating accurate models of the human brain and assisting in modeling biological systems. It makes use of concepts from the fields of biology, applied mathematics, statistics, biochemistry, chemistry, biophysics, molecular biology, genetics, genomics, computer science and ...
